Lotus Engineering, the consultancy division of Lotus Cars and Harman Becker Automotive Systems have signed an agreement for the development of new noise management solutions based on Lotus’ patented Active Noise Control technologies.
“We are delighted by this agreement with Harman International, which will allow motorists to benefit from the greater levels of refinement and safety in future vehicles which these Lotus technologies enable,” Mike Kimberley, Group Lotus CEO said in a release.
The Active Noise Control (ANC) technologies, comprised of Road Noise Cancellation, Engine Order Cancellation, and External and Internal Electronic Sound Synthesis, are Lotus' solution to cabin noise reduction, pedestrian safety and engine noise.
Both the Road Noise Cancellation and Engine Order Cancellation systems are used to reduce overall noise levels and specific audible frequencies which may be unpleasant in the cabin space. Electronic systems determine the signal needed to provide cancellation which is then seamlessly generated through the in-car entertainment system.
The External Electronic Sound Synthesis system is especially important for electric and hybrid vehicles, which can be difficult to hear at lower speeds due to their drive mechanism. A synthesized sound, related to the car's speed, is projected from speakers at the front and rear of the vehicle, making pedestrians aware that the vehicle is in motion.
On the other hand, the Internal Internal Electronic Sound Synthesis allows sound contouring in the cabin, enhancing the driving experience by creating engine speed and throttle sounds audible through the in-car entertainment system.
“The utilisation of the Lotus suite of ANC technologies within our extensive product portfolio reinforces our commitment to support the increasing market demand for environmentally conscientious technologies,” Klaus Blickle, Harman International Automotive Division said
